Zincville, Oklahoma
Ghost town in Oklahoma, United States
36°59′29″N 94°48′32″W / 36.99139°N 94.80889°W / 36.99139; -94.80889Zincville is a ghost town in Ottawa County, Oklahoma, United States.[1]
It is located between Picher and Hockerville, near the Kansas-Oklahoma border.[2]
